I keep hearing people say this alot. Yes, bringing someone like Fedor to the UFC would be awesome and I would love to see that happen. To say that bringing one guy, even if it is Fedor, to the UFC would make the entire HW devision stronger and bigger is an overstatement. All it would accomplish is having that one dominant fighter stand at the top of the pecking order while all of the rest of the people try to become the top contender. It will just make a new champion, a very dominant and fun to watch champion Ill admit, but it wont revolutionize the devision. It will still have the same people as it does now + 1. In order to really make the HW devision "bigger and stronger", you would need to bring in several fighters. That way, there would be a lot of new possible matches and a new pecking order would establish itself. Just one guy wont be able to do that, no matter how dominant he is.
A prime example of this is Anderson Silva. Yes, hes a dominant fighter, fun fighter to watch, and a very skilled fighter. Did bringing him to the UFC automaticly boost the MW devision up a few notches? NO, it didnt. What it did was provide an easy path for Silva to get the title and now we are left with the exact same MW devision as we had, except now they are trying to figure out who the next contender will be for Silva instead of Franklin.
